Who was Adam in Northern Exposure?

Adam Arkin played our favorite cook, although some would say “sociopathic,” Adam. He earned an emmy nomination in 1993 for Outstanding Guest Actor/Drama for his role in 4.21 The Big Feast. As Adam, he also won the Viewers of Quality Television for Best Specialty Player award in 1992.

Is Ray Liotta Italian?

He was born in Newark, New Jersey, where he was adopted at six months old and raised by Mary, a township clerk, and Alfred Liotta, who owned an auto parts store. Ray had grown up believing he was of Italian heritage, but on meeting his birth mother in his 40s, discovered his origins were in fact Scottish.
